What is a Permanent Magnet Generator and How Does It Work
A permanent magnet generator includes a rotor having permanent magnets and a stator having wire windings. As the rotor turns it generates a magnetic field in the stator coils, which induces an electric current in the coils. This electricity can be used to supply devices or stored in batteries.

How To Determine The Total Cost of Ownership Of Your Generator Purchase
When purchasing a permanent magnet generator, it is important to consider the total cost of ownership, including purchase price, installation costs, maintenance costs, and costs of any unexpected repairs or replacements. Learning the total cost of ownership can help you determine the lifetime economic investment of your generator, which helps make a well-informed decision.
